Montagny says goodbye to F1!

Franck Montagny will therefore, in 2008, disappear from the F1 world after testing for Force India in mid-December, in the hope of securing a race driver position alongside Adrian Sutil. A position that seems very far from the Frenchman as it appears to be promised to Giancarlo Fisichella.

The former test driver for Renault, Super-Aguri, and Toyota confirmed this weekend that he will not be part of the Formula 1 family in 2008.

« I had a chance to be in F1 next year, but I was eliminated because I no longer want to be a third driver, » said the driver on RMC, pointing out the weaknesses of the new sporting regulations that have come into effect over the past two years:

1) The ban on teams using a third car on Grand Prix weekend Fridays.

2) The limitation to 30,000 kms of trials in one year.

« The rules have changed so much that the third driver doesn’t do much anymore and he has become somewhat of a mere spectator, and I no longer want to be considered simply as a spectator! » he stated.

So, who will be the lucky driver to get the last available spot on the 2008 grid? Franck Montagny answers the question:

There is a very good chance that Fisichella will become a driver for Force India. It’s their choice. After three years with Renault, ‘Fisico’ can be a very good asset for a young team.

Deprived of F1, the Frenchman is looking for a new direction to give his career. He desires more than anything to return to competition in 2008. For this, two options are available to him, and his preference is for the pinnacle of endurance…

« Champ Car? Maybe. There are negotiations underway. I’ve received offers from solid teams that are well-positioned. I really care about racing and want to devote myself fully to it in 2008. I think that will be the case. Besides that, of course, I have the 24 Hours of Le Mans or the ALMS… »
